**Action item (P2, owner: Profile Platform):** Shard the Nestbook user-profile store before it hits write saturation again. During the incident, single-node write latency exceeded 4s, which is why support saw widespread profile-save failures. Until sharding ships, expect similar symptoms during evening peaks; tag affected tickets with the profile-latency label. Rollout phases, expected customer impact, and the support talking points are tracked on the internal page below.

wiki page, kahog-hahig: https://vault.zemvargrid.internal/display/deploy/repo/settings/merge_requests/job/settings/6f3b933774dbc5320a4daa18

Subject: DR drill — string extraction script

Hi Tomas, as part of next week's disaster-recovery drill for Lingopress, we'll rebuild the translation-string extraction tooling from the cold backup. Please review the restore steps before Thursday: the script, its glossary cache, and the CI hook all come from one encrypted snapshot. Restoration can't proceed until the snapshot is unlocked, so I'm including the recovery passphrase immediately below for the drill.

vault phrase of yadug-haweg = holath-ulaath

## Limits and Quotas — User Module Extraction

Welcome aboard. As we carve the user module out of the Bramblewick monolith, the new UserCore service enforces its own quotas so migration traffic can't starve the legacy path. Dual-write mode doubles request volume, so these limits are deliberately conservative until cutover completes. Do not raise them without sign-off from the migration lead; the dashboards assume these exact ceilings. The current quota constants are defined below.

constants for tajof-yahig:
TIERS = {
    "rusius": 407,
    "sorox": 645,
    "raleth": 461,
}